Ask any question about Cybersecurity here... and get an instant response.
Post this Question & Answer:
What are effective strategies for securing APIs against unauthorized access?
Asked on May 08, 2026
Answer
Securing APIs against unauthorized access is crucial to protect sensitive data and maintain system integrity. Implementing robust authentication, authorization, and encryption mechanisms are key strategies to safeguard APIs.
Example Concept: To secure APIs, implement OAuth 2.0 for robust authentication and authorization, ensuring that only verified users and applications can access API resources. Additionally, use TLS encryption to protect data in transit, and apply rate limiting to prevent abuse. Regularly audit API logs for suspicious activity and employ IP whitelisting to restrict access to trusted networks only.
Additional Comment:
- Use API gateways to centralize security controls and enforce consistent policies.
- Implement input validation to prevent injection attacks.
- Regularly update and patch API components to address vulnerabilities.
- Conduct security testing, including penetration testing, to identify weaknesses.
- Document and enforce API security policies as part of the organization's security governance framework.
Recommended Links:
